學生成績管理系統 超級管理員部分

2021-09-05 09:30:06 字數 1118 閱讀 9930

學生成績管理系統

超級管理員部分

超級管理員功能為:

1.新增刪除普通管理員賬號

2.重置普通管理員密碼

3.解鎖普通管理員賬號(密碼輸錯3次會凍結)

tips:

1.沒有賬號

2.只有輸入口令,口令為:asdfghjkl123456789

#include"sup_admin.h" // 函式宣告在.h檔案中

extern struct score score[500];

extern struct student student[500];

extern struct teacher teacher[50];

extern struct admin admin[10];

extern int stu_count;

extern int teacher_count;

extern int adm_count;

//搜尋管理員工號

int adm_sec_num(int num)

else

//解鎖管理員帳號

void unlock_adm(void)

else

}//顯示所有管理員

void list_adm(void)}}

//新增刪除管理員

void adm_add(void)

else

show_msg(「性別輸入錯誤!」,1,0);

}printf(「請輸入出生年份:\n」);

scanf("%d",&admin[adm_count-1].year);

show_msg(「新增成功!」,1,1);

sleep(1);

return;

;break;

case 50:

puts(「請輸入要刪除的管理員的工號:」);

scanf("%d",&num);

getchar();

int index=adm_sec_num(num);

if(-1==index)

else

;break;

case 51:return;break;}}

}遇到的問題:

注意事項:

學生成績管理系統

include include include define n 50 定義符號常量,代表學生人數最大值 int count 0 全域性變數,用於記錄陣列的當前位置 struct student 定義結構體型別,代表學生資訊 void input struct student arr 函式宣告,輸入...

學生成績管理系統

include include include include include include include include define null 0 define esc 0x001b 退出 define f1 0x3b00 檢視幫助資訊,呼叫helpmassage 函式 define f2 ...

學生成績管理系統

這是進入大學以來,第一次做的c語言課程設計,覺得挺有意義,把 貼上來,曬一下!學生成績管理系統 教師,管理員密碼 輸入學生的基本資訊 輸出學生的基本資訊 查詢學生的基本資訊 學生成績分析 排序 統計 退出 include include include include include include...